  • Patent number: 9630996
    Abstract: The present invention relates to vesicular stomatitis virus (VSV) matrix (M) protein mutants. One mutant M protein includes a glycine changed to a glutamic acid at position (21), a leucine changed to a phenylalanine at position (111) and a methionine changed to an arginine at position (51). Another M protein mutant includes a glycine changed to a glutamic acid at position (22) and a methionine changed to an arginine at positions (48) and (51). Yet another VSV M protein mutant includes a glycine changed to a glutamic acid at position (22), a leucine changed to a phenylalanine at position (110) and a methionine changed to an arginine at positions (48) and (51). The present invention is directed also to recombinant VSVs (rVSV) having these M mutants and to vaccines based on the rVSV having the M mutants of the present invention.

  • Patent number: 9627202
    Abstract: The inventive concept provides methods for forming fine patterns of a semiconductor device. The method includes forming a buffer mask layer having first holes on a hard mask layer including a first region and a second region around the first region, forming first pillars filling the first holes and disposed on the buffer mask layer in the first region and second pillars disposed on the buffer mask layer in the second region, forming a block copolymer layer covering the first and second pillars on the buffer mask layer, phase-separating the block copolymer layer to form first block patterns spaced apart from the first and second pillars and a second block pattern surrounding the first and second pillars and the first block patterns, removing the first block patterns, and forming second holes in the buffer mask layer under the first block patterns.

  • Patent number: 9613258
    Abstract: This disclosure concerns image quality assessment. In particular, there is described a computer implemented method, software, and computer for assessing the quality of an image. For example but not limited to, quality of the image of a face indicates the suitability of the image for use in face recognition. The invention comprises determining (112) a similarity of features of two or more sub-images of the image (608) to a model (412) of the object which is based on multiple training images (612) of multiple different objects of that type. The model (412) is comprised of sub-models (406) and each sub-model (406) corresponds to a sub-image of the image (608). Determining similarity is based on the similarity of features of each sub-image to features modelled by the corresponding sub-model. It is an advantage that no input parameters are required for quality assessment since the quality of the image can be determined from only the similarity between the image and the same, therefore single generic, model.

  • Patent number: 9590822
    Abstract: A network device of a subnet determines predictive roaming information for a wireless client. Predictive roaming information can identify the wireless client and a home network subnet of the wireless client. The network device provides predictive roaming information associated with a wireless client to neighboring subnets. Neighboring subnets store received predictive roaming information, and use the predictive roaming information if the wireless client roams to them.

  • Patent number: 9571316
    Abstract: Provided herein is a method and apparatus for realizing a frequency-spatial filter with variable bandwidth, the method including generating M number of FFT channel blocks having N number of channels by performing an N point FFT (Fast Fourier Transform) processing using M number of array antenna inputs; combining some of the N number of channels of each FFT channel block according to a frequency bandwidth variable parameter value; combining some of spatial response vector channels in a combined channel of each FFT channel block according to a spatial bandwidth variable parameter value; and combining all the channels and outputting the same.

  • Publication number: 20170022248
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a method for purifying an immunoglobulin, and more particularly, to a method for purifying an immunoglobulin, which comprises: dialyzing and concentrating an immunoglobulin-containing plasma protein fraction II paste; removing thrombotic substances from the dialyzed and concentrated fraction by a purification process using ceramic cation exchange resin; and performing elution while maintaining salt concentration at a constant level to maintain the polymer content of the immunoglobulin at a low level. When the immunoglobulin purification method according to the present invention is used, the efficiency with which impurities and thrombotic substances are removed can be increased and the polymer content of the immunoglobulin can be maintained, and thus a stable immunoglobulin with improved quality can be produced.

  • Publication number: 20170016992
    Abstract: A satellite modem, a GPS device, and a method are provided. The satellite modem requests current location information from a GPS device and waits no more than a preconfigured amount of time to receive the current location information. When the satellite modem receives the current location information, the satellite modem determines whether the current location information indicates a location in which the satellite modem is authorized to operate. When the satellite modem determines that the current location information indicates a location in which the satellite modem is not authorized to operate, the satellite modem performs at least one action from a group of actions including preventing the satellite modem from operating normally, permitting the satellite modem to operate with a reduced functionality, and transmitting a message to a network management center indicating that the satellite modem is not located at an authorized location.
